(WNY News Now) – In a joint operation conducted on November 28, 2023, members of the Jamestown Metro Drug Task Force, Chautauqua County Sheriffs Office Narcotics Investigators, and the Jamestown Police Department SWAT Team executed search warrants at two locations, resulting in the arrest of six individuals on various drug-related charges.

Jamestown – On the morning of November 28, 2023, at approximately 6:10 AM, law enforcement agencies in Jamestown executed a planned narcotics investigation, targeting residences at 13 Crossman St. and 15 Hazzard St., Basement Apartment. The operation involved members of the Jamestown Metro Drug Task Force, Chautauqua County Sheriffs Office Narcotics Investigators, and the Jamestown Police Department SWAT Team.

Inside 13 Crossman St., the SWAT Team discovered 41-year-old Jarvelle Leeper and an adult female. Upon securing the residence, detectives allegedly uncovered 33.5 grams of fentanyl, along with scales, packaging materials, and a small amount of cash. Jarvelle Leeper was promptly arrested and transported to the Jamestown City Jail, where he faces charges including two counts of Criminal Possession of a Controlled Substance 3rd and two counts of Criminally Using Drug Paraphernalia 2nd.

Simultaneously, the Jamestown Police Department SWAT Team, in collaboration with investigators, executed a separate search warrant at 15 Hazzard St., Basement Apartment. Inside, Amanda Penhollow, Monroe Wilcox, Christopher Haberberger, Amanda McKendree, and Luis Ruiz were located and arrested. A search of the premises allegedly revealed a small quantity of fentanyl. All individuals from 15 Hazzard St. are facing charges of Criminal Possession of a Controlled Substance 7th.

Amanda Penhollow received additional charges of Criminally Using Drug Paraphernalia 2nd. Notably, Luis Ruiz was on the Jamestown Police Department’s Top 10 list of individuals with a warrant, and his arrest led to his removal from that list. The Department of Development subsequently condemned the residence at 15 Hazzard St.

The Jamestown Police Department received support from various agencies during the operation, including the Chautauqua County Sheriff’s Office, Chautauqua County Emergency Services Tac Meds, Jamestown Fire Department, and Jamestown Department of Development.
